asp.net web服务器,深入解析ASP.NET Web服务器环境搭建,从基础到实战
- 综合资讯
- 2024-11-09 01:48:02
- 1

深入解析ASP.NET Web服务器环境搭建,从基础到实战,本课程全面讲解ASP.NET Web服务器搭建过程,涵盖从基础环境准备到实战应用,助您掌握ASP.NET核心...
深入解析ASP.NET Web服务器环境搭建,从基础到实战,本课程全面讲解ASP.NET Web服务器搭建过程,涵盖从基础环境准备到实战应用,助您掌握ASP.NET核心技能。
随着互联网的快速发展,越来越多的企业和个人开始关注网站建设,ASP.NET作为微软推出的一种Web开发技术,因其强大的功能和良好的性能,受到了广大开发者的喜爱,本文将详细解析ASP.NET Web服务器环境搭建的过程,从基础到实战,帮助读者快速掌握ASP.NET Web开发。
ASP.NET简介
1、什么是ASP.NET?
ASP.NET是一种用于构建动态网站、网络应用程序和Web服务的开发框架,它基于.NET平台,提供了一系列强大的编程语言和工具,如C#、VB.NET等。
2、ASP.NET的特点
(1)跨平台:ASP.NET可以在Windows、Linux、macOS等操作系统上运行。
(2)性能优越:ASP.NET采用异步编程模型,提高应用程序的性能。
(3)丰富的库和组件:ASP.NET提供了丰富的库和组件,方便开发者快速构建应用程序。
(4)易于集成:ASP.NET可以与其他技术和框架(如数据库、Web服务等)轻松集成。
ASP.NET Web服务器环境搭建
1、准备工作
(1)操作系统:Windows 7及以上版本(推荐Windows 10)。
(2).NET Framework:根据需要安装.NET Framework 4.5及以上版本。
(3)Visual Studio:推荐使用最新版本的Visual Studio,如Visual Studio 2019。
2、安装步骤
(1)安装操作系统:根据个人需求选择合适的操作系统版本,并进行安装。
(2)安装.NET Framework:在Windows操作系统中,可以通过以下步骤安装.NET Framework:
①打开控制面板,选择“程序”和“程序和功能”。
②点击“打开或关闭Windows功能”。
③在“Windows功能”窗口中,找到“.NET Framework 4.5”,并勾选。
④点击“确定”进行安装。
(3)安装Visual Studio:下载并安装最新版本的Visual Studio,选择安装.NET开发组件。
3、验证安装
(1)打开命令提示符,输入以下命令:
csc /?
如果成功安装.NET Framework,将会显示C#编译器的版本信息。
(2)创建一个ASP.NET项目:在Visual Studio中,创建一个新的ASP.NET Web应用程序项目,检查是否能够成功创建项目。
ASP.NET Web应用程序开发基础
1、项目结构
一个典型的ASP.NET Web应用程序项目包含以下目录:
(1)bin:存放应用程序依赖的DLL文件。
(2)obj:存放编译过程中生成的临时文件。
(3)Properties:存放项目配置信息。
(4)App_code:存放应用程序代码。
(5)App_data:存放应用程序数据。
(6)App_Web References:存放Web服务引用。
(7)Views:存放视图文件。
(8)Models:存放数据模型。
(9)Controllers:存放控制器。
2、页面布局
(1)母版页(Master Page):定义应用程序的公共布局,如头部、尾部、菜单等。
页(Content Page):继承母版页,实现页面内容。
(3)视图(View):用于显示页面内容,通常由HTML、CSS和JavaScript组成。
3、控制器(Controller)
控制器负责处理用户的请求,并返回相应的视图,在ASP.NET MVC中,控制器是一个类,继承自Controller基类。
4、模型(Model)
模型代表应用程序的数据结构,通常是一个类,包含属性、方法和数据。
五、实战案例:创建一个简单的ASP.NET Web应用程序
1、创建项目
在Visual Studio中,创建一个新的ASP.NET Web应用程序项目,选择“MVC空项目”作为项目模板。
2、添加控制器
在项目中,添加一个新的控制器,命名为“Home”。
3、添加模型
在项目中,添加一个新的模型类,命名为“User”。
4、添加视图
在项目中,添加一个新的视图页面,命名为“Index.cshtml”。
5、编写控制器代码
在Home控制器中,编写以下代码:
public class HomeController : Controller { public ActionResult Index() { return View(new User { Name = "张三", Age = 25 }); } }
6、编写视图代码
在Index.cshtml页面中,编写以下代码:
<!DOCTYPE html> <html> <head> <title>首页</title> </head> <body> <h1>欢迎,{{Model.Name}}!</h1> <p>年龄:{{Model.Age}}</p> </body> </html>
7、运行应用程序
在Visual Studio中,按下F5键运行应用程序,在浏览器中访问http://localhost:5000/,即可看到首页内容。
本文详细解析了ASP.NET Web服务器环境搭建的过程,从基础到实战,帮助读者快速掌握ASP.NET Web开发,在实际开发过程中,还需要不断学习新的技术和框架,提高自己的技能水平,希望本文对您有所帮助。
本文链接:https://zhitaoyun.cn/695829.html
发表评论